Subject: Renderhollow Transcode Farm — maintenance build rollout

Hello plugin authors,

We are rolling a maintenance build of the Renderhollow transcoding farm to all regions this Thursday. Codec probe order changes slightly, so plugins that assume H-stream detection runs first should re-test. No API signatures change. Sandbox tenants get the build a day early; please validate there. Report regressions through the usual channel. For compatibility pinning, the rollout is identified by the token below.

pipeline stamp: htk4_66df

## Changelog — Lattice Plugin Gateway v2.8

Heads up, plugin folks: canary deploys now get gated automatically. If your plugin's error rate climbs above 0.5% during the first 30 minutes on the canary ring, the rollout pauses itself and pings you. No more silent bad releases. You can tune thresholds in your manifest under `canary.gates`, but defaults are sensible, promise. Full docs land next week in the Plugin Hub. Questions about the gating logic go to the rollout owner named below.

approver of tawip-bagap = Holdor Silath

// Batch email digest scheduler client.
// Talks to the Mailloom internal API. Digests are queued nightly
// at 02:00 UTC by the Cronfell worker; this client only enqueues,
// it never sends. Retries: 3, exponential backoff. Do not raise
// the batch size above 500 — Mailloom hard-rejects larger payloads
// and the whole run aborts. Failures land in the deadletter topic;
// check there before re-running anything. Auth is a static key
// injected at deploy time. The key used for this client is below.

API key for bageg-kajef: vxb2-ss

Ticket DC-0457 — Cage visit, Thornby Data Centre, Hall 2. Engineer from Veldt Networks due 14:00 Tuesday to swap a failed switch in Cage 11. Reception: verify photo ID, issue escorted-access badge, log entry and exit times. Tools must be declared at the desk. Admit the escort through the hall door using the code below.

staff pass of yaguf-kahif = bdg-GEMQXN-35601139